Stephen Monahan hails from Detroit, Michigan.
His father, a drum instructor, got sixteen-year old Stephen signed to the Rayco label with his group, the Tremelos, in 1959. Their first release was ‘Cackle’ / ‘The Weird One’, an instrumental which received a lot of local airplay. It was followed up with ‘Annabelle Lee’.
Then Stephen had a record out on VeeJay as a solo artist in 1961, ‘Leaves Of Fall’ / ‘Handsome Guy’. His seventeen-year-old friend Dan Bourgeoise arranged the deal after sending a demo tape to Veejay. The Tremelos backed the two tracks. In 1964 Stephen and Dan met up with Del Shannon at the Norwest Lanes Club when the band called Del up to sing a few tunes.
The three quickly became friends and cut some demonstration records with Doug Brown of The Omens (aka Fontaine Brown) and Del at United Sound Studios in Detroit. Del’s wife Shirley encouraged Stephen and Dan to write together. Del , Fontaine Brown, Max Crook, Harry Balk, Dan Bourgoise and Stephen all decided to leave for California around the same time.
In 1965 Dan had to leave for Army service in Tennessee, and Del and Stephen went out on tour with Dick Clark’s Caravan of Stars. The tour went through Millington, where Dan was stationed. This was also to be the same base where Stephen would later be stationed. After the tour, he had to go into active duty. Dan got out, and moved to California with Del and his family. Dan rented an apartment, and when Stephen got out, he moved there.
In 1966 and 1967, Stephen sang some background vocals on Del’s ‘Total Commitment’ and ‘The Further Adventures Of Charles Westover’ albums. He also worked with Snuff Garrett at Liberty on some other projects.
Dan negotiated a deal with Kapp Records who released an album, ‘Stephen Monahan’, with a number of songs co-written by Tom Lazaros, an old friend from Detroit. Lazaros later collaborated on some very successful country songs in Nashville.
‘City Of Windows’ was the only one of Stephen’s three Kapp singles to chart, reaching No.78 US. Follow-ups ‘Play While She Dances’ / ‘Iron Horse’ and ‘Newberry Barn Dance’ / ‘Long Live The King’ sunk without trace.
In 1970, Jamie released ‘Flying Machine’ / ‘A Little Bit’, following up in 1971 with ‘Gonna Dream Me A World’ / ‘You Didn’t Mean To Make It Rain’.
In the early seventies, Stephen co-produced (with Bud Reneau) ‘Oh How Happy’ for Del Shannon. Del was unhappy with his career and looking for inspiration at that time. They also cut ‘Black Is Black’ and ‘I Fought the Law’ at the same session, but the tracks were never completed. (Del incorporated ‘Black Is Black’ as a staple in his live shows)
Tom Lazaros and Stephen Monahan started Free Breez Music in the 1970s. Over the years they have written and/or produced numerous songs used by Del Shannon, Eddie Rabbit, George Jones, John Anderson, and others.
Stephen currently runs a very successful chiropracter practice in Jacksonville, Florida.
